Normal Eyelid Crease Position in Children

Abstract: Proportions of the upper lid were determined based on the following measurements in 33 children: lashline-lid crease (LC), lashline-lower brow (LB), vertical fissure, and horizontal fissure. Age-matched mean measurements (mean LC/LB ratio = 0.33) for 26 white vs 7 black children, and for 16 males vs 17 females were not significantly different.
